Low Testosterone and its Impact on Sexual Health

Low testosterone, or hypogonadism, is a condition characterized by inadequate production of the hormone testosterone. Testosterone plays a crucial role in a man’s overall well-being, with significant effects on sexual function, muscle mass, bone density, and mood. When testosterone levels fall below the normal range, it can lead to a myriad of symptoms, including:

– Reduced libido and sexual desire

– Erectile dysfunction

– Fatigue and lack of energy

– Increased body fat and reduced muscle mass

– Mood changes, such as irritability and depression

– Decreased bone density and increased risk of osteoporosis

The interplay between low testosterone and erectile dysfunction is particularly significant. Testosterone is essential for the healthy functioning of the male reproductive system, including the production of sperm and the maintenance of erectile function. Therefore, a deficiency in testosterone can contribute to the development of erectile dysfunction, making it harder for men to achieve and sustain an erection.

Can Low Testosterone Cause Erectile Dysfunction?

The relationship between low testosterone and erectile dysfunction is complex and multifaceted. While not all men with low testosterone will experience erectile dysfunction, there is a clear correlation between the two conditions. Inadequate testosterone levels can compromise the body’s ability to respond to sexual stimuli and maintain healthy erectile function.

Research has shown that low testosterone can contribute to changes in the structure and function of the erectile tissue, leading to difficulties in achieving and sustaining erections. Furthermore, testosterone plays a vital role in the regulation of nitric oxide, a key chemical involved in the process of achieving an erection. Therefore, a deficiency in testosterone can disrupt the intricate interplay of hormones and neurochemicals that facilitate the erectile response.

Understanding Acoustic Wave Therapy (AWT) as a Treatment Option

Acoustic Wave Therapy (AWT) has emerged as a promising treatment option for men grappling with erectile dysfunction, particularly those with underlying issues such as low testosterone. This non-invasive, drug-free therapy utilizes low-intensity acoustic waves to stimulate the repair and growth of blood vessels in the penis, promoting enhanced blood flow and tissue regeneration.

In the context of low testosterone, AWT can offer several potential benefits. By improving blood circulation and tissue health in the penile region, AWT may complement other treatments aimed at addressing low testosterone, thereby enhancing erectile function and sexual performance. Additionally, AWT can be a valuable adjunct to testosterone replacement therapy, potentially amplifying the efficacy of hormonal interventions.
